Massive Blaze Engulfs Nawabazar Paint Shop: 2 Firefighters Injured in Violent Inferno

NAWABAZAR — A massive fire erupted late on Monday evening, August 31, 2026 at the Jan Agency paint shop, triggering a destructive inferno that gutted the commercial building and left two responding firefighters injured while battling the intense flames.

The blaze broke out unexpectedly within the store premises, which contained highly flammable inventory including chemical paints, solvents, and thinners. The volatile chemicals accelerated the fire's spread, feeding massive plumes of black smoke and bright flames visible across the surrounding neighborhood.

Fueled by highly combustible materials, the fire spread at a rapid pace, engulfing multiple floors of the structure within minutes. During the initial containment efforts, two firefighter's sustained injuries from intense heat exposure and collapsing structural elements, prompting emergency crews to rush both individuals to a nearby hospital for treatment.

Multiple fire tenders and specialized emergency crews were deployed to the scene to prevent the blaze from spreading to adjacent commercial units and residential buildings in the densely built market area. Firefighters spent hours pumping high-pressure water and specialized chemical foam onto the structure to smother the fuel-fed flames. The area was cordoned off by local authorities to manage safety zones and keep onlookers clear of dangerous chemical fumes.

While the fire was eventually brought under control, emergency personnel remained on-site to cool active hot spots and monitor for reignition risks. An investigation into the cause of the fire—including potential electrical short circuits or improper chemical storage—is currently underway by local emergency authorities.

Local business owners in the commercial district expressed deep concern over the vulnerability of the old market infrastructure to chemical hazards. Many voiced urgent calls for stricter municipal safety inspections, proper storage regulations for flammable materials, and improved fire suppression infrastructure throughout the tightly packed retail hub to prevent similar catastrophes.

Meanwhile, medical officials reported that both injured firefighters are currently in stable condition, suffering primarily from mild burns and smoke inhalation. Emergency response leads commended their rapid deployment and heroic actions, noting that their aggressive initial interior attack prevented the raging chemical fire from leaping to adjacent residential complexes and causing widespread casualties.
